Foundation support services involve assessing and reinforcing the structural base of a property to ensure stability and safety. These services typically include inspecting the foundation for signs of damage, such as cracks, shifting, or uneven floors, and then performing repairs to address these issues. Common methods might involve underpinning, piering, or installing additional supports to strengthen the foundation. Working with experienced local contractors ensures that these repairs are tailored to the specific needs of the property,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the property's value.

Many foundation problems stem from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ial construction. These issues can lead to uneven settling, which may cause doors and windows to stick, cracks in walls, or even structural failure if left unaddressed. Foundation support services help solve these problems by stabilizing the ground beneath the building and restoring the integrity of the structure. This work is especially important for homeowners noticing signs of foundation distress or those planning significant renovations that could impact the stability of their property.

Properties that often require foundation support include older homes, properties built on expansive clay soils, or buildings that have experienced water damage or shifting terrain. Commercial buildings, multi-family residences, and even some newer constructions may also need foundation reinforcement if issues arise. Regardless of property type, addressing foundation concerns early can prevent more extensive and costly repairs later. The overview below groups typical Foundation Support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Madison, WI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or foundation fixes, such as crack sealing or small patching, range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Foundation Stabilization - More involved services like underpinning or piering usually cost between $2,000 and $5,000. Larger, more complex stabilization projects can exceed $5,000, but most fall within this typical range.

Full Foundation Replacement - Complete foundation replacements in Madison often range from $20,000 to $50,000, depending on the size and materials used. These higher-cost projects are less common but represent the upper tier of typical expenses.

Structural Assessments - Professional evaluations generally cost between $300 and $1,000. Many assessments are on the lower end, while more extensive inspections for significant issues can approach or exceed the higher end of this range.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
